public inbox for gdb-patches@sourceware.org
 help / color / mirror / Atom feed
From: gdb-buildbot@sergiodj.net
To: gdb-patches@sourceware.org
To: gdb-patches@sourceware.org, Tom Tromey <tom@tromey.com>
Subject: Breakage on builder Fedora-x86_64-native-extended-gdbserver-m32, revision fa4dc567aec7664b3508dd9401b1fbb6d304f281
Date: Wed, 21 Aug 2019 11:55:00 -0000	[thread overview]
Message-ID: <E1i0PCm-0007Ra-S2@gdb-buildbot.osci.io> (raw)
In-Reply-To: <fa4dc567aec7664b3508dd9401b1fbb6d304f281-master-breakage@gdb-build>

Unfortunately it seems that there is a breakage on GDB.

Commit title: 'Remove indirection from tui_data_window::regs_content'
Revision: fa4dc567aec7664b3508dd9401b1fbb6d304f281

You can find more details below:

+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+


+++ The full log is too big to be posted here.
+++ These are the last 100 lines of it.

  CXX    solib-darwin.o
  CXX    solib-dsbt.o
  CXX    solib-frv.o
  CXX    solib-spu.o
  CXX    solib-svr4.o
  CXX    solib-target.o
  CXX    solib.o
  CXX    source-cache.o
  CXX    source.o
  CXX    sparc-linux-tdep.o
  CXX    sparc-nbsd-tdep.o
  CXX    sparc-obsd-tdep.o
  CXX    sparc-ravenscar-thread.o
  CXX    sparc-sol2-tdep.o
  CXX    sparc-tdep.o
  CXX    sparc64-fbsd-tdep.o
  CXX    sparc64-linux-tdep.o
  CXX    sparc64-nbsd-tdep.o
  CXX    sparc64-obsd-tdep.o
  CXX    sparc64-sol2-tdep.o
  CXX    sparc64-tdep.o
  CXX    spu-multiarch.o
  CXX    spu-tdep.o
  CXX    stabsread.o
  CXX    stack.o
  CXX    stap-probe.o
  CXX    std-regs.o
  CXX    symfile-debug.o
  CXX    symfile-mem.o
  CXX    symfile.o
  CXX    symmisc.o
  CXX    symtab.o
  CXX    target-dcache.o
  CXX    target-descriptions.o
  CXX    target-float.o
  CXX    target-memory.o
  CXX    target.o
  CXX    target/waitstatus.o
  CXX    test-target.o
  CXX    thread-iter.o
  CXX    thread.o
  CXX    tic6x-linux-tdep.o
  CXX    tic6x-tdep.o
  CXX    tid-parse.o
  CXX    tilegx-linux-tdep.o
  CXX    tilegx-tdep.o
  CXX    top.o
  CXX    tracefile-tfile.o
  CXX    tracefile.o
  CXX    tracepoint.o
  CXX    trad-frame.o
  CXX    tramp-frame.o
  CXX    tui/tui-command.o
  CXX    tui/tui-data.o
  CXX    tui/tui-disasm.o
  CXX    tui/tui-file.o
  CXX    tui/tui-hooks.o
  CXX    tui/tui-interp.o
  CXX    tui/tui-io.o
  CXX    tui/tui-layout.o
  CXX    tui/tui-out.o
  CXX    tui/tui-regs.o
  CXX    tui/tui-source.o
  CXX    tui/tui-stack.o
  CXX    tui/tui-win.o
In file included from ../../binutils-gdb/gdb/tui/tui-regs.c:37:
../../binutils-gdb/gdb/tui/tui-regs.h: In instantiation of void std::_Construct(_T1*, _Args&& ...) [with _T1 = tui_data_item_window; _Args = {tui_data_item_window}]:
/usr/include/c++/9/bits/stl_uninitialized.h:83:18:   required from static _ForwardIterator std::__uninitialized_copy<_TrivialValueTypes>::__uninit_copy(_InputIterator, _InputIterator, _ForwardIterator) [with _InputIterator = std::move_iterator<tui_data_item_window*>; _ForwardIterator = tui_data_item_window*; bool _TrivialValueTypes = false]
/usr/include/c++/9/bits/stl_uninitialized.h:134:15:   required from _ForwardIterator std::uninitialized_copy(_InputIterator, _InputIterator, _ForwardIterator) [with _InputIterator = std::move_iterator<tui_data_item_window*>; _ForwardIterator = tui_data_item_window*]
/usr/include/c++/9/bits/stl_uninitialized.h:289:37:   required from _ForwardIterator std::__uninitialized_copy_a(_InputIterator, _InputIterator, _ForwardIterator, std::allocator<_Tp>&) [with _InputIterator = std::move_iterator<tui_data_item_window*>; _ForwardIterator = tui_data_item_window*; _Tp = tui_data_item_window]
/usr/include/c++/9/bits/stl_uninitialized.h:311:2:   required from _ForwardIterator std::__uninitialized_move_if_noexcept_a(_InputIterator, _InputIterator, _ForwardIterator, _Allocator&) [with _InputIterator = tui_data_item_window*; _ForwardIterator = tui_data_item_window*; _Allocator = std::allocator<tui_data_item_window>]
/usr/include/c++/9/bits/vector.tcc:659:48:   required from void std::__cxx1998::vector<_Tp, _Alloc>::_M_default_append(std::__cxx1998::vector<_Tp, _Alloc>::size_type) [with _Tp = tui_data_item_window; _Alloc = std::allocator<tui_data_item_window>; std::__cxx1998::vector<_Tp, _Alloc>::size_type = long unsigned int]
/usr/include/c++/9/bits/stl_vector.h:937:4:   required from void std::__cxx1998::vector<_Tp, _Alloc>::resize(std::__cxx1998::vector<_Tp, _Alloc>::size_type) [with _Tp = tui_data_item_window; _Alloc = std::allocator<tui_data_item_window>; std::__cxx1998::vector<_Tp, _Alloc>::size_type = long unsigned int]
/usr/include/c++/9/debug/vector:357:15:   required from void std::__debug::vector<_Tp, _Allocator>::resize(std::__debug::vector<_Tp, _Allocator>::size_type) [with _Tp = tui_data_item_window; _Allocator = std::allocator<tui_data_item_window>; std::__debug::vector<_Tp, _Allocator>::size_type = long unsigned int]
../../binutils-gdb/gdb/tui/tui-regs.c:214:31:   required from here
../../binutils-gdb/gdb/tui/tui-regs.h:38:3: error: implicitly-declared constexpr tui_gen_win_info::tui_gen_win_info(const tui_gen_win_info&) is deprecated [-Werror=deprecated-copy-dtor]
   38 |   tui_data_item_window (tui_data_item_window &&) = default;
      |   ^~~~~~~~~~~~~~~~~~~~
In file included from ../../binutils-gdb/gdb/tui/tui-regs.c:25:
../../binutils-gdb/gdb/tui/tui-data.h:57:11: note: because tui_gen_win_info has user-provided virtual tui_gen_win_info::~tui_gen_win_info()
   57 |   virtual ~tui_gen_win_info ();
      |           ^
In file included from /usr/include/c++/9/vector:65,
                 from ../../binutils-gdb/gdb/gdbsupport/common-utils.h:24,
                 from ../../binutils-gdb/gdb/gdbsupport/common-defs.h:122,
                 from ../../binutils-gdb/gdb/defs.h:28,
                 from ../../binutils-gdb/gdb/tui/tui-regs.c:22:
/usr/include/c++/9/bits/stl_construct.h:75:7: note: synthesized method tui_data_item_window::tui_data_item_window(tui_data_item_window&&) first required here
   75 |     { ::new(static_cast<void*>(__p)) _T1(std::forward<_Args>(__args)...); }
      |       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
cc1plus: all warnings being treated as errors
make[2]: *** [Makefile:1638: tui/tui-regs.o] Error 1
make[2]: *** Waiting for unfinished jobs....
make[2]: Leaving directory '/home/gdb-buildbot/fedora-x86-64-1/fedora-x86-64-native-extended-gdbserver-m32/build/gdb'
make[1]: *** [Makefile:9230: all-gdb] Error 2
make: *** [Makefile:852: all] Error 2
make[1]: Leaving directory '/home/gdb-buildbot/fedora-x86-64-1/fedora-x86-64-native-extended-gdbserver-m32/build'
program finished with exit code 2
elapsedTime=795.259473

  parent reply	other threads:[~2019-08-21 11:55 UTC|newest]

Thread overview: 9+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2019-08-21 11:35 Oh dear. I regret to inform you that commit fa4dc567aec7664b3508dd9401b1fbb6d304f281 might be unfortunate gdb-buildbot
2019-08-21 11:35 ` Breakage on builder Fedora-i686, revision fa4dc567aec7664b3508dd9401b1fbb6d304f281 gdb-buildbot
2019-08-21 11:40 ` Breakage on builder Fedora-x86_64-cc-with-index, " gdb-buildbot
2019-08-21 11:43 ` Breakage on builder Fedora-x86_64-m32, " gdb-buildbot
2019-08-21 11:49 ` Breakage on builder Fedora-x86_64-m64, " gdb-buildbot
2019-08-21 11:53 ` Breakage on builder Fedora-x86_64-native-extended-gdbserver-m64, " gdb-buildbot
2019-08-21 11:55 ` gdb-buildbot [this message]
2019-08-21 11:57 ` Breakage on builder Fedora-x86_64-native-gdbserver-m32, " gdb-buildbot
2019-08-21 12:03 ` Breakage on builder Fedora-x86_64-native-gdbserver-m64, " gdb-buildbot

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=E1i0PCm-0007Ra-S2@gdb-buildbot.osci.io \
    --to=gdb-buildbot@sergiodj.net \
    --cc=gdb-patches@sourceware.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).